Here’s where it gets real: The technical differences in detail

LM

Costs and Efficiency:

Price and efficiency are often the first things buyers look at. Here it becomes clear which model has the long-term edge – whether at the pump, the plug, or in purchase price.

Peugeot 308 SW is significantly cheaper – starting at 30,100 £ , while the Lexus LM costs 109,700 £ . That’s a price difference of around 79,594 £.

Fuel consumption also shows a difference: the Peugeot 308 SW uses 2.3 L/100km and is significantly more efficient than the Lexus LM with 7.1 L/100km. The difference is about 4.8 L/100km.

308 SW

Engine and Performance:

Power, torque and acceleration are the classic benchmarks for car enthusiasts – and here, some clear differences start to show.

When it comes to engine power, the Lexus LM offers only slightly more power – delivering 206 HP compared to 195 HP. That’s roughly 11 HP more horsepower.

When accelerating from 0 to 100 km/h, the Peugeot 308 SW is somewhat quicker – completing the sprint in 7.7 s, while the Lexus LM takes 8.7 s. That’s about 1 s quicker.

Space and Everyday Use:

Beyond pure performance, interior space and usability matter most in daily life. This is where you see which car is more practical and versatile.

Seats: Lexus LM offers more seats – 7 vs 5.

In terms of curb weight, Peugeot 308 SW is significantly lighter – 1,484 kg compared to 2,345 kg. The difference is around 861 kg.

Looking at boot space, the Peugeot 308 SW offers considerably more boot space – 551 L compared to 110 L. That’s a difference of about 441 L.

When it comes to payload, the Lexus LM carries very slightly more – 535 kg compared to 508 kg. That’s a difference of about 27 kg.

Lexus LM

The Lexus LM is a decadent, chauffeur-friendly people carrier that dresses up van practicality with yacht-like luxury and unmistakable Lexus polish. Inside it’s all about rear-seat pampering and serene refinement — perfect for buyers who want to arrive feeling like royalty, even if it’s not for the tightest budget or the smallest parking space.

Peugeot 308 SW

The Peugeot 308 SW blends French flair with estate practicality, dressing up daily chores in a surprisingly handsome package. Inside it's cleverly laid out and comfortable, and the composed, entertaining drive makes family duty feel a little less like a chore.
